1. Yakushima: E-Bike Rental Plan (Pick-Up & Drop-Off Included)

At number one, the Yakushima: E-Bike Rental Plan offers an effortless way to see the island’s lush forests on a clean, quiet electric bike. For just $57 per person, you get a hassle-free experience with pick-up and drop-off at Miyanoura Port, making it ideal for travelers arriving by ferry. The tour takes you along the Western Forest Road, where you can enjoy the thrill of riding through towering cedar groves and spotting local wildlife like Yakushima macaques and deer.
What makes this tour stand out is the ease of use of the electric bikes — perfect for covering more ground without tiring out. You can visit the Yakushima Lighthouse, a scenic spot with sweeping views, or cool off at Ōko-no-taki Waterfall, one of the island’s most photogenic cascades. Reviews are glowing, with one rider saying, “The e-bike made exploring effortless and fun, even for someone who’s not a seasoned cyclist.” It’s an excellent choice for those who want a relaxed, scenic adventure suited to all fitness levels.
Bottom Line: If you want to enjoy Yakushima’s natural beauty without strenuous hiking or complicated arrangements, this e-bike tour is a smart, eco-friendly pick.
2. Yakushima: Outdoor 2-Activity Package

Coming in second is the Yakushima: Outdoor 2-Activity Package, offering a flexible way to explore Nagata, a less-visited part of the island. For $67 per person, you select two activities from a lineup of six options, including kayaking and stand-up paddleboarding (SUP). The package is perfect if you want variety and control over your day, with transportation and pick-up/drop-off included to keep things simple.
What makes this tour appealing is its focus on autonomy. After a quick briefing, you’re free to explore at your own pace. The landscapes of Nagata are pristine, with quiet beaches, mangroves, and crystal-clear waters — ideal for water sports or a peaceful hike. The tour invites you to enjoy the island’s quieter side, away from the busier attractions. Its value lies in flexibility: you can tailor your day based on your interests, whether that’s paddling through mangroves or relaxing on hidden beaches.
Bottom Line: Best suited for active travelers who want to customize their adventure while enjoying the tranquility of Nagata’s natural scenery.
3. Yakushima: Private Guided Tour

For those who prefer a personalized experience, the Yakushima: Private Guided Tour is the top choice. Priced at $337 per group (up to four people), this tour offers an 8-hour, fully customizable itinerary with an English-speaking local guide. It’s perfect for travelers who want to explore Yakushima’s highlights while also uncovering its lesser-known spots, away from crowded tourist routes.
Your guide will tailor the day to your interests, whether that’s walking among ancient cedar trees, visiting remote waterfalls, or soaking in a secluded open-air onsen—an activity that locals cherish. One memorable part of the tour is relaxing in a remote onsen that’s beloved by islanders. What sets this tour apart is the personalized approach: you’re free to choose what to see and do, and your guide’s local knowledge ensures you experience the most authentic sides of Yakushima.
Bottom Line: Ideal for travelers seeking a flexible, in-depth experience with expert guidance, especially if you want to uncover hidden corners and enjoy a day tailored to your pace.
How to Choose the Right Yakushima Tour for You
When selecting a tour, consider your budget, activity level, and what aspects of the island excite you most. If you love eco-friendly adventures and want a simple, scenic ride, the E-Bike Rental Plan fits the bill. For active travelers who crave variety and want to shape their day, the Outdoor 2-Activity Package offers flexibility with options like kayaking and SUP. If you prefer personalized attention and deeper exploration, the Private Guided Tour provides a tailored experience with a local expert.
Think about how much time you want to dedicate—these tours range from half-day to full-day options—and whether you prefer self-guided freedom or guided insights. Booking early during peak seasons (spring, fall) is wise, as tours can fill quickly, especially the private options. Also, consider your fitness level; some tours involve walking or paddling, but most are suitable for moderate activity.
